Skip to content
Facebook
Twitter
LinkedIn
YouTube
Home
Products
Info
About Us
99.99% disinfection
Science
Background
Effective
Fogging
Activity Travel
What’s so special?
News
Contact
Where to buy
Home
/
Where to buy
Where to buy
meller
2021-05-11T17:04:05+00:00
WHERE TO BUY
Nemesis eH2O is available from many of the UK’s leading retail and wholesale providers. Please use the links below:
Page load link
Go to Top